COVID-19 Response

The OSCE, together with other international organizations, continues to undertake measures against the COVID-19 outbreak, in line with guidance from the authorities of host countries.

The OSCE’s Executive Structures, including its Field Operations, have contingency plans in place, and are implementing preventative measures as appropriate. They continue to monitor the situation regarding the virus outbreak and remain in close contact with host government authorities.

In the meantime, the OSCE’s essential work continues in accordance to its business continuity plans. The OSCE Secretary General is in contact with the OSCE Troika officials and heads of Executive Structures on a regular basis with the aim of minimising disruption to the Organization’s operations during this challenging time.
